      MLB is a long marathon though, One day doesn't mean much.
      Correct.
      There is one thing that is guaranteed in baseball, each and every team will win at least 60 games, and each and every team will lose 60 games, what you do with the 40 games defines your season.

      I can't say it enough, betting favorites will bury you, look for + money in even up situations is how you make money in this game.

      Lay -150 or -160's (like this game tonight) you won't make it to the All Star break.

      You only need to hit 2 out of 5 games at +150 to break even, and trust me, if you do your homework, you will find many winners on the +140 to +160 range.

      Orioles went to the playoffs last season, last April and May they were +175 (or better) several times, and won like 50 percent of them

          Nash is spot on. Also, contrary to what others believe, I usually find great value during the 1st month of baseball when books are still shaky on their lines. They're still trying to determine the good teams. Savvy bettors that have done their homework during the offseason can cash in big finding weak numbers on dogs during the first month.

            Well yeah, there are time to lay the wood, but if you are laying more than -150, you better make sure.
            You lose anything over -150, you need to win two in row just to get back to square one.
